Automatic error elimination by horizontal code transfer across multiple applications
We present Code Phage (CP), a system for automatically transferring correct code from donor applications into recipient applications that process the same inputs to successfully eliminate errors in the recipient. Experimental results using seven donor applications to eliminate ten errors in seven re...
Main Authors: | Lahtinen, Eric (Contributor), Long, Fan (Contributor), Sidiroglou, Stylianos (Contributor), Rinard, Martin C. (Contributor) |
---|---|
Other Authors: | Massachusetts Institute of Technology. Computer Science and Artificial Intelligence Laboratory (Contributor), Massachusetts Institute of Technology. Department of Electrical Engineering and Computer Science (Contributor) |
Format: | Article |
Language: | English |
Published: |
Association for Computing Machinery (ACM),
2016-01-27T15:27:35Z.
|
Subjects: | |
Online Access: | Get fulltext |
Similar Items
-
Automatic runtime error repair and containment via recovery shepherding
by: Long, Fan, et al.
Published: (2020) -
CodeCarbonCopy
by: Sidiroglou-Douskos, Stelios, et al.
Published: (2021) -
Program fracture and recombination for efficient automatic code reuse
by: Amidon, Peter, et al.
Published: (2020) -
Automatic input rectification
by: Long, Fan, et al.
Published: (2014) -
Sound input filter generation for integer overflow errors
by: Long, Fan, et al.
Published: (2014)